What Is The Most Common Treatment For Breast Cancer?
After breast cancer surgery, in many cases, patients are given additional treatment like chemotherapy or hormone therapy. may also be prescribed prior to certain types of surgery.

What Are The Three Main Types Of Standard Treatment For Cancer?
Surgery, chemotherapy, and radiation are the most commonly used treatments. Lasers, immunogenetics, hormonal therapy, and targeted therapy are also options. The treatment options for cancer have been discussed here. For many types of cancer, surgery is a common form of treatment.
